Loved the first book in this series - LENNOX - so picking up the second with a serious sense of anticipation.  Set in post WWII Glasgow this is a really fascinating glimpse into the underworld of Glasgow in the 1950's.

BLURB

'There are some concepts that are alien to the Glaswegian mind.  Salad.  Dentistry.  Forgiveness.'

Glasgow in the 1950's - not somewhere you'd choose to be unless you were born to it.  Yet Lennox, a private investigator of Canadian descent, finds it oddly congenial.  Lennox is a man balanced between the law and those who break it - a dangerous place where only the toughest and most ruthless survive.

Glasgow bookie and greyhound breeder Jimmy 'Small Change' MacFarlane runs one of the biggest operations at Glasgow's dog-racing track.  When MacFarlane is bludgeoned to death with a bronze statue of Danny Boy, his best racer, Lennox has a solid gold alibi  - he had spent the night with MacFarlane's daughter.
